Joel Andrews is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Oncology and Pathology and Forensic Medicine. According to data from OpenAlex, Joel Andrews has authored 41 papers receiving a total of 791 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 29 papers in Molecular Biology, 17 papers in Oncology and 5 papers in Pathology and Forensic Medicine. Recurrent topics in Joel Andrews's work include DNA Repair Mechanisms (14 papers), PARP inhibition in cancer therapy (12 papers) and Phosphodiesterase function and regulation (5 papers). Joel Andrews is often cited by papers focused on DNA Repair Mechanisms (14 papers), PARP inhibition in cancer therapy (12 papers) and Phosphodiesterase function and regulation (5 papers). Joel Andrews collaborates with scholars based in United States, China and United Kingdom. Joel Andrews's co-authors include Sailen Barik, Natalie R. Gassman, Robert W. Sobol, Alla Musiyenko, Tanmay Majumdar, Jennifer Clark, Samer Swedan, Marie E. Migaud, Christopher A. Koczor and Steven McClellan and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ature, Nucleic Acids Research and Journal of Biological Chemistry.
